Information Management Consulting Firm InOutsource Named One of South Jersey’s Fastest Growing Companies

InOutsource, a leading provider of records retention and information management consulting to law firms, announced today that it has been named one of South Jersey’s fastest growing private companies by the Philadelphia Business Journal. This is the second year in a row the company has appeared in the ranking.

“Despite the downturn in the economy, law firms still place considerable value on sound records management practices,” said Nancy Beauchemin, President of InOutsource. “We have been there for our clients, providing advice and support to help them effectively manage and store their important information.”



To be considered a finalist for the top 25 fastest growing ranking, companies must be located in the eight-county South Jersey region. They must have a three-year sales history with an increase in fiscal 2007 and had sales at or above $75,000 in fiscal 2005. Researchers at the Rohrer College of Business at Rowan University rank the top 25 performers based on their percentage increase in sales from 2006 through 2008.



InOutsource experts provide records management consulting and project management services to help law firms and corporate legal departments ensure information is properly retained and protected to mitigate risk, and preserve client confidentiality. The company provides consultation and support for: analysis of a firm’s current systems, processes and staff; the development of retention policies and procedures that are legally compliant and fit the unique needs of a firm; and implementation of conflicts, workflow, docketing, document and records management systems. In addition, through the company’s Merger Readiness Consulting Services, the experts at InOutsource help firms establish the framework they need to perform conflicts due diligence and address issues as they arise during the process of merging, acquiring other firms, or hiring lateral attorneys.
